AA against donkey 100NL 6max
Hero(SB) ($99.00 in chips)
BB ($99.50 in chips) MP ($77.45 in chips) CO ($149.55 in chips) Button ($124.60 in chips) Dealt to Hero A [img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] A [img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] MP: Call $1.00 CO: Call $1.00 Button: Fold Hero: Raise $6.00 BB: Fold MP: Call $5.50 CO: Call $5.50 FLOP 3 [img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] 9 [img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] K [img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] Hero: Bet $15.00 MP: Allin $70.95 CO:fold Hero? He raised all in instantly.It was only couple of hands played at the table never saw him before,but figured that he is kind of a donkey after his minraise in midposition with J8s and play with min bet on flop and after that played it passively.Should i call here? |

Re: AA against donkey 100NL 6max
You have to call $56 more to win a $104 pot. Even if you're only ahead 50% of the time here (and given your description of villain, you're ahead of him much more than that), it's an easy call.
